Tata Automatic Cars in India
Tata Motors, a major player in the Indian automotive market, provides a variety of automatic transmission-equipped vehicles to meet a wide range of market demands. The Tata Tiago, a popular hatchback, has an available AMT (Automated Manual Transmission) model that combines efficiency and urban manoeuvrability. The Tata Tigor, a compact car, also has an AMT option, making city driving more convenient and pleasant.
For those seeking a crossover experience, the Tata Nexon SUV is available with both AMT and DCT gearbox options, providing a balance of power and convenience. Additionally, Tata's flagship SUV, the Harrier, boasts a smooth and responsive automatic transmission variant, enhancing the driving experience on highways and urban roads.
With a focus on delivering reliability, affordability, and advanced technology, Tata automatic cars in India offer a compelling choice for consumers looking for hassle-free driving solutions without compromising performance or comfort.

Different Types of Tata Automatic Cars
Tata Automatic cars come in various types, each offering unique benefits:
- AMT (Automated Manual Transmission): Tata AMT offers automated gear shifts without the use of a clutch pedal, making it both cost-effective and efficient. It's typically seen in entry-level and low-cost vehicles such as the Tata Punch and Tiago.
- Torque Converter (Traditional Automatic Transmission): Tata automatic cars also come with the traditional automatic transmission. Models like Harrier and Safari get this gearbox and offer seamless gearshifts, complementing the overall engine performance.
- DCT (Dual-Clutch Transmission): Improves driving experience in performance cars like the Tata Altroz and Nexon by allowing for rapid and dynamic gear changes.

Upcoming Tata Automatic Cars in India
Tata Motors is yet to introduce some of its automatic cars in India, such as:
- Tata Altroz EV- The Tata Altroz EV utilises Tata's innovative Agile Light Flexible Advanced (ALFA) chassis and incorporates the advanced Ziptron powertrain technology. This powertrain is supported by a battery pack with IP67-rated protection, ensuring resilience against dust and water infiltration.
- Tata Curvv EV- The Tata Curvv EV Concept is equipped with a 56.5kWh battery capacity and an automatic transmission. It delivers a minimum range of 400-500 km, seamlessly blending style with efficiency.
- Tata Avinya- The Avinya EV might come equipped with a comprehensive suite of adv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S) alongside voice command recognition and connected car technology. Additionally, it is expected to offer ultra-fast charging capabilities, enabling the battery to be fully charged in just 30 minutes.
- Tata Sierra EV- The Tata Sierra EV comes with a 69 kWh battery capacity and an automatic transmission. It provides a range of 420 km, showcasing a harmonious fusion of style and efficiency.

FAQs
Is the Tata Tiago a suitable choice for a family vehicle?
The Tata Tiago serves as an excellent family car option, particularly for first-time buyers. However, its rear seat is more conducive to accommodating two individuals comfortably, with the capacity for three passengers limited to short drives.
What safety rating does the Tata Tiago hold?
The Tata Tiago boasts a commendable safety rating of 4 stars according to the Global NCAP crash tests.
What mileage can be expected from the diesel variant of the Tata Altroz?
The Tata Altroz diesel variant promises an impressive fuel efficiency of 23.64 kmpl as per the ARAI rating.
How comfortable is the Tiago NRG for extended journeys?
The Tiago NRG ensures comfort for up to five occupants, offering ample headroom and legroom. Enhanced by premium fabric upholstery on the seats and convenient features such as a cooled glovebox and steering-mounted controls, it facilitates comfort during long drives.
What drive modes are available in the Tata Punch?
The Punch automatic variant offers three distinct driving modes: Eco, City, and Sport, enabling adjustments to the engine mapping for varying driving conditions.
Is the Tata Punch a worthwhile purchase?
The Tata Punch presents a compelling choice for urban commuters seeking a well-equipped vehicle at an attractive price point. It offers a comprehensive set of features and safety provisions, making it a cost-effective option overall.
Does the Tata Nexon offer robust performance?
Equipped with turbocharged engines, the Nexon delivers sufficient power for diverse driving requirements. However, it is primarily designed as a compact SUV for steady driving rather than high-performance endeavours.
Which variants of the Tata Nexon come with a sunroof?
Sunroof-equipped models of the Tata Nexon include Smart Plus, Pure S, Creative Plus, and Fearless S variants.
What is the boot capacity of the Tata Harrier?
The Tata Harrier boasts a generous boot space capacity of 425 litres, expandable to 810 litres by folding down the rear seats.
How does the Tata Harrier fare in terms of ride quality?
The Tata Harrier offers a smooth and comfortable ride experience attributed to its independent suspension setup. It effectively absorbs bumps and undulations, with controlled body roll and assured handling, making for a well-balanced ride and driving dynamics.
